Easy Cheesecake Tacos

Indulge in these delightful Easy Cheesecake Tacos combining crispy taco shells with a creamy cheesecake filling and fresh strawberries.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 6 tacos
Course: Dessert, Snack
Cuisine: American
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

Taco Shells
  • 3 pieces Flour tortillas Opt for fresh, soft tortillas for best results.
  • 1 cup Graham cracker crumbs
  • 4 tablespoons Butter, melted
Cheesecake Filling
  • 8 ounces Cream cheese, softened Use full-fat cream cheese for richer flavor.
  • 1/2 cup Powdered sugar Adjust sweetness to taste.
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
Topping
  • 1 cup Fresh strawberries, sliced Rich in antioxidants.
  • 1/4 cup Strawberry glaze Optional for extra sweetness.

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a small bowl, mix the melted butter with graham cracker crumbs until completely combined.
  3. Mold the mixture into taco shell shapes in a baking dish and bake for about 10 minutes until golden and crisp.
Filling
  1. In another bowl, blend c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until smooth and creamy, achieving a perfect consistency.
  2. Once the taco shells are cooled, fill them generously with the cream cheese mixture.
  3. Top with fresh strawberries and drizzle with strawberry glaze for an extra touch of sweetness.
Serving
  1. Serve immediately and enjoy the delightful combination of flavors and textures!

Notes

For a healthier twist, consider using monk fruit sweetener instead of sugar, and add fiber by incorporating chia or flaxseed into the filling.
